Danielle Smith dismisses Doug Ford’s warning against separatist threats from Alberta

62% Informative
Alberta Premier Danielle Smith urges Ontario counterpart Doug Ford to mind his own business.
Smith announced this week that she doesn't want Alberta to leave Canada .
Smith says she has a great friendship with Ford but doesn't tell him how he should run his province.
Ford , without mentioning Smith by name, says Canadian unity is critical as the country engages in a tariff fight with the U.S ..
